Transaction 52f31064b8aa24bef64f2d7ff98e885c0515f225dc2c60529c965325e73078b5
1 Input
1 Output
-
52f31064b8aa24bef64f2d7ff98e885c0515f225dc2c60529c965325e73078b5:0
- value
- 19488
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a1a22f502edf2f033ccad553e052c59a918bef3 OP_EQUAL
- address
- 3QVSAVzpmQ8VCZq4u1gUSuN1385v2kjqoE